Analysis of Results<br />
As of 9 October <strong>2006</strong> <strong>IMMOEAST</strong> AG purchased a 70% stake in the Cypriote Silesia Residential Holding Limited and,<br />
through the transaction, also acquired a 70% stake in this company’s Polish subsidiary Silesia Residential Sp.z.o.o.<br />
The Debowe Tarasy – Silesia City Center Residential development project involves the construction of 980 apartments<br />
in four phases. The site has optimal transport connections and a good infrastructure, which also includes a<br />
recreation area with sports facilities north of the project location. Construction will take 13 months.<br />
During the third quarter of <strong>2006</strong>/<strong>07</strong> <strong>IMMOEAST</strong> AG completed its largest investment in Poland to date in the form of<br />
a joint investment with Heitman European Property Partners. The acquisition of 50% stakes in the Polish MBP I Sp. z<br />
o.o. and MBP II Sp. z o.o. transferred the Mokotow Business Park to the company’s portfolio. The Mokotow Business<br />
Park comprises nine office towers and is one of the most successful office projects in Warsaw.<br />
The Rondo Jazdy Polskiej, a further joint venture project in Warsaw, was acquired by the Polish Fobos Investment<br />
Sp. z o.o as of 29 December <strong>2006</strong>. The company owns an office development project that is located in the centre of<br />
Warsaw.<br />
The Passat Office Building in Warsaw, a standing investment, was acquired as of 29 March 20<strong>07</strong> through the purchase<br />
of 100% of the shares in the Polish Passat Real Sp. z o.o. The Passat Office Building is a modern office property<br />
that is located adjacent to the Mistral Office Building owned by <strong>IMMOEAST</strong> AG. The object has an excellent location,<br />
with easy access via public transportation. Both the city centre of Warsaw and the international airport can be<br />
reached in 10 minutes.<br />
As of 9 June <strong>2006</strong> <strong>IMMOEAST</strong> AG acquired a 25% stake in the Slovakian TriGránit Centrum a.s., which is developing<br />
the Lakeside project in Bratislava. This investment is classified as an associated company.<br />
The Slovakian SCT s.r.o. was fully consolidated by <strong>IMMOEAST</strong> AG as of 21 December <strong>2006</strong>. This company owns the<br />
Arkadia shopping centre, which is located on the eastern border of Trnava near a densely populated residential area.<br />
The Czech Aragonit s.r.o. was acquired in full as of 1 July <strong>2006</strong>, which added the Skofin Office Building in Prague<br />
to the <strong>IMMOEAST</strong> portfolio. As of 30 May <strong>2006</strong> a 50.50% stake was acquired in My Box Straconice s.r.o., a project<br />
company in the Czech Republic.<br />
The Czech Diamant Real s.r.o. was fully consolidated by <strong>IMMOEAST</strong> AG as of 31 October <strong>2006</strong>. This transaction led to<br />
the purchase of one of the larger modern office properties (“Diamond Point”) in the capital city of Prague. In addition,<br />
49% of the shares in Veronia Shelf s.r.o., the parent company of Diamant Real s.r.o., were sold to the joint venture<br />
partner Allianz projštovna, a.s. as of 30 November <strong>2006</strong>.<br />
As of 13 November <strong>2006</strong> <strong>IMMOEAST</strong> AG acquired 100% of the shares in the Czech WINNIPEGIA SHELF s.r.o. and, from<br />
this company, the Grand Pardubice shopping centre. This property is located only several minutes from the historical<br />
old city and castle in Pardubice, and is comprised of two connected building complexes.<br />
During the third quarter of <strong>2006</strong>/<strong>07</strong> <strong>IMMOEAST</strong> AG concluded its largest investment to date on the Czech office<br />
market. As of 13 December <strong>2006</strong> the company acquired 100% of the shares in Building A k.s., Building B k.s. and<br />
Building C k.s., which led to the takeover of three objects in the BB Centrum office park. All three properties are fully<br />
let to well-known companies, in particular subsidiaries of foreign corporations.<br />
<strong>IMMOEAST</strong> AG acquired 100% of the shares in the Czech Centre Investments s.r.o., Delta Park a.s. and Brno Estates<br />
a.s. as part of a uniform transaction during the fourth quarter of <strong>2006</strong>/<strong>07</strong>. This portfolio comprises four standing<br />
investments and two forward purchases: Jungmannova Plaza, a class A office property that is located in the historical<br />
city centre of Prague, is almost fully let and has international tenants; Sylva Taroucca, a historical building on the<br />
